A satellite voting station is available TODAY from 1:00pm to 7:00pm at Carlisle High School. 🗳️

Registered voters who reside in the Carlisle CSD may cast an absentee ballot ahead of the September 9 election. On the ballot are two measures for our school district:

➡️ Renewal of a voted Physical Plant & Equipment Levy (PPEL)
➡️ Adoption of a Revenue Purpose Statement (RPS)

CCSD is one of the more than 85% of Iowa school districts that rely on a voted PPEL to fund infrastructure improvements and equipment purchases. We are asking voters to consider extending this levy through 2036 at the existing rate.

An approved RPS would give the district the ability to use state sales tax revenue to address facility needs.

Carlisle CSD relies on a voted Physical Plant and Equipment Levy (PPEL) and one-cent state sales tax revenue to address a variety of infrastructure and equipment needs. This list includes:

☑️ Modernizing & furnishing classrooms
☑️ Building & grounds maintenance
☑️ Upgrading safety & security
☑️ Repairing and replacing roofs
☑️ Upgrading HVAC, plumbing & electrical systems
☑️ Purchasing musical instruments
☑️ Improving athletic facilities

On Tuesday, September 9, district residents will consider renewing the voted PPEL for an additional 10 years. This will allow us to continue making investments in our schools and providing students with more resources, all while maintaining the existing levy rate.

Also on the ballot is the proposed adoption of a Revenue Purpose Statement (RPS). This would provide the flexibility to use our annual disbursement of statewide sales tax revenue in a manner most effective for our district.

A renewed PPEL WILL NOT increase property tax rates, and an adopted RPS WILL NOT raise tax rates or create a new tax.

On Tuesday, September 9, residents of the Carlisle Community School District will consider renewing our voted Physical Plant and Equipment Levy (PPEL) and adopting a Revenue Purpose Statement (RPS). 🗳️

More than 85% of Iowa school districts rely on a voted PPEL for financial support. This levy generates funds that can only be used for infrastructure and equipment repairs, purchases, and improvements. It must be renewed every 10 years to remain in place.

An RPS guides how school districts can spend revenue from the statewide one-cent sales tax fund, known as SAVE. If approved, an RPS will provide the district with the flexibility to use these funds in a manner most effective for our students. https://docs.google.com/document/d/1iq-UczEcJVAMVTjO_z5SirW7EYJ5eS9s/edit

Approval of these items WILL NOT increase local property taxes and WILL NOT create a new tax.
